I've noticed that many games have very cool soundtracks -- I just can't stand playing them in the game. I always turn music off in the game because it's distracting. It's very annoying to be shot in the back because the music prevented me from hearing a tell-tale footstep. :)

The music from Neverwinter Nights (http://nwn.bioware.com/) is simply in MP3 format with a different extension, and is very good. In total, it's nearly four hours of music. I have the non-battle soundtracks in a separate playlist from the rest for when I want some nice instrumental music to listen to in the background.

Well, most games do have a separate volume control for music. I usually turn that down if it's distracting. That said, UT/UT2k3 are "loud" games, and the soundtrack doesn't get in my way. That said, Q3A deserves kudos for having a very nondistracting soundtrack. Very subtle music, adds just a flavor yet doesn't get in the way.

GTA Vice City, BTW, has a hilarious 6-hour-ish soundtrack -- representing the radio stations available in the cars in the game. I believe they also released it on a box set of audio CDs, but the audio files on the game CD are ROT-13 MP3s or something and can be un-ROT-ted with minimal work.
